Throughout the winter, the National Trust are hosting a series of night time runs at their properties. The nearest to Manchester will take place at Lyme Park, Cheshire, in late January. There are two courses to choose from: ‘Explorer’ (3km) or ‘Adventurer’ (7km). Both trails are traffic-free and are mostly on footpaths rather than tarmac. Although this is a time trial, the event is open to all, not just seasoned runners. Families are welcome, and entrants can even walk the route if they prefer. The scenic park was used as a key location for the BBC adaptation of Pride & Prejudice. Will Mr. Darcy emerge from the lake to carry you if you get a sprained ankle? The National Trust makes no guarantees. Look out also for Nostell Priory Night Run, near Wakefield, Yorkshire (29 Nov), Longshaw Night Run near Sheffield, Derbyshire (31 Jan 2015) and Speke Hall Night Run, near Liverpool (28 Mar 2015).

Sat 24 Jan 2015, Lyme Park, Disley, Stockport, Cheshire, SK12 2NS, Registration from 4.30pm, event starts at 5.30pm. £7 – £17.50, www.nationaltrust.org.uk.
